Eski 17-07-05, 14:01 #1
Felix Felix çevrimdışı
Varsayılan Php + MySQL + Apache + Phpmyadmin kurulumu

Bir çok kişi kurulumları bilmediği için easyphp veya phptriad gibi otomatik olarak kurulumu ve ayarları yapan programlar kullanmak zorunda kalıyor. Tabi bu programların da dezavantajları var. Kurulumu istediğiniz gibi yapamıyorsunuz. İstediğiniz versiyonları yükleyemiyorsunuz. Ama bu dökümanı okuduktan sonra manuel olarak istediğiniz gibi kurulum yapabileceksiniz.
Öncelikle, şu an en güncel sürümler: Php 5.0.4 Mysql 4.1 Apache 2.0.54 Phpmyadmin 2.6.3pl1
Bu dosyaların kurulumlarını nasıl yapacağınızı anlatacam. Öncelikle bu dosyaları sitelerinden temin ediyoruz.
Php 5.0.4 => http://www.php.net/downloads.php (Hem phpinstaller ı hem de zip paketli olanı indirin)
Mysql 4.1 => http://dev.mysql.com/get/Downloads/M....zip/from/pick (Formu doldurmanıza gerek yok)
Apache 2.0.54 => http://apache.bilkent.edu.tr/dist/ht...x86-no_ssl.msi
Phpmyadmin => http://prdownloads.sourceforge.net/p...1.zip?download
Bu dosyaları indirdikten sonra kuruluma Apache sunucumuzdan başlıyoruz.
En kolay aşamadayız şimdi Karşınıza çıkan boşlukları localhost, localhost, asd@asd yazarak geçebilirsiniz. En son karşınıza çıkan sunucuların listesinde ISS seçili olacaktır. Fakat burdan Apache yi işaretlemeniz gerekiyor. Ardından kurulumu kendisi yapacaktır.
Şimdi sıra Php5te. Öncelikle php5 windows installerı kuracaksınız. Ardından c:\php klasörünün içini boşaltın ve php5in .zip paketinin içindekileri oraya çıkartın. Php.ini-recommended dosyasının adını php.ini olarak değiştirin. Ardından dosyayı açın ve doc_root = yazısını bulun. Karşısına “c:\apache groups\apache2\htdocs” yazın.(Tırnak işaretleri var) Hemen bunun biraz altında extension_dir = yazısının karşısına “c:\php\ext” yazın. Ardından ;extension=php_mysql.dll in başındaki noktalı virgülü kaldırın. Dosyayı kaydedin ve çıkın.
Şimdi de c:\apache groups\apache2\conf klasörünün içindeki httpd.conf dosyasını açın.en alta şunları ekleyin :
LoadModule php5_module "c:/php/php5apache2.dll"
AddType application/x-httpd-php .php
Action application/x-httpd-php "/php/php-cgi.exe"
ScriptAlias /php/ "c:/php/"
PHPIniDir "C:/php"
Saklayın ve dosyayı kapatın.
Şimdi sıra geldi Mysql i kurmaya. İşin en zor kısmı burası ama merak etmeyin, rahatça yapacaksınız. İndirdiğiniz setup.exe yi kurun. (Bn Full kurulum yaptım.) Finish dedikten sonra sıra ayarlamalara gelecek.Bir ayar sihirbazı çıkacak
Detailed Configuration seçip next diyoruz.
Developer Machine seçip next diyoruz.
Non-Trabsactional Database Only seçip next diyoruz.
Hiçbir şey değiştirmeden next diyoruz.
Decision Support (DSS)/OLAP seçip next diyoruz.
Hiçbir şey değiştirmeden next diyoruz.
Best Support For Multilingualism seçip next diyoruz.
Hiçbir şey değiştirmeden next diyoruz.
Şifremizi yazıyoruz. Next diyoruz.
Sonra execute butonuna basıyoruz ve ayarlıyor kendisi.
Bu işlem tamamlandıktan sonra, c:\php klasöründe bulunan libmysql.dll dosyasını kopyalıyoruz. C:\windows ve c:\windows\system32 klasörlerinin içine yapıştırıyoruz.
Şimdi de c:\apache group\apache2\htdocs un için phpmyadmin diye bi klasör açıyoruz. İndirdiğimiz phpmyadmin 2.6.3 ün dosyalarını bu klasöre atuyoruz. Ardından config.inc.php dosyasını çalıştırıp :
$cfg[‘servers’][$i][‘password’] diye 3 ayrı yer var. Bunların karşısına Mysql şifremizi yazıyoruz.
Bilgisayarımızı yeniden başlatıyoruz ve artık her şey hazır
Umarım döküman işinize yarar. Ne zamandır yazmak istediğim bir dökümandı bugüne nasip oldu.
Ayrıca lütfen başka yerlerde yayınlamak isterseniz altına nickimi düşününüz
--------------------------------
AkdoGan arkadaşımızın easyphp kurulumu hakkında yazısı :
1-) » Buraya « Tıklayarak Easy Php 1.8 i Indirin...
2-) İndirdiğiniz Dosyayı Yolları İzleyerek Kurun.
3-) Program Kurulumundan Sonra Php oLarak Tasarladığınız Sayfaları .:|» ?:\Program Files\EasyPHP1-7\www Klasorunun içine Atın.
4-) Browser'inizi Acarak Http://Localhost/klasoradı ( Orn:Http://Localhost/Sitemiz ) Olarak Yazın ve Enter'e Basın.
5-) Tasarımını Yaptığınız Sayfanız Direk Olarak Açılacaktır.
NOT: Programın İçinde Apache 1.3.27 - Php 4.3.3 - PhpmyAdmin 2.5.3 - MySql 4.0.15 Bulunuyor Yani Parça Parça Kurmaktansa Bu Programı Kurarsanız Kendisi Otomatik Guncellemeleri Yaparak Kuruyor.
NOT2: Program Çalıştırıldığında Görev Çubuğunun Sağında Siyah E Harfi Olacak Maus'un Sağına Tıkladığınızda Size Yardımcı Menusu Cıkacak. Eger Maus'un Sol Tuşuyla 2 Defa Cliklerseniz Easi Php Açılır.. Oradan Dil Seçeneğini English Yapabilirsiniz. Ya da Start-Stop Seçeneklerini Kullanabilirsiniz...

Mesajı son düzenleyen Felix ( 19-09-05 - 15:55 )
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 18-07-05, 08:46 #2
weberclas weberclas ç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

windows ta Apache üzerine ASP server kurabilirmiyiz?
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 18-07-05, 11:35 #3
mxmc mxmc ç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

asp server kurarsın ama apache nin üzerine nasıl kuracan
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 19-07-05, 16:07 #4
gReJua gReJua ç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

Beyler benim bir sorum olacak özellikle de işi bilen gibi duran Felix kardeşime bu soru. Bende üstünde kocaman PHP yazan bir kitap var sanırım Penguen yayınevinden. Ben bu kitaba 31YTL bayıldıktan sonra kuramadım. PHP kurulumundan sonra benim karşıma ne gelmeli biri bana bunu söyleyebilir mi ? Php nedir ? Programmıdır ? Tamam biliyorum bir programlama dilimsi bişey ama nasıl bir kullanımı nasıl bir kullanım prosedürü vardır. Bir HTML kodu yazar gibi notepad'imsi bir yere mi yazarız kodları ? Ben kitapta tarif edileni yüklemeye çalıştım. Ayrıca CD'si de vardı yükledim yükledim ne önüme bir program geldi Apache'nin altta işe yaramayan server bilmemnesinden başka ne de başka bir pencere sonuç olarak ben bir absolute beginner olarak sizden yardım istiyorum. Ben gerçekten bir aralar hırs yapıp para harcayıp aldığım kitaptan faydalanamayınca kafayı yedim. Bana yardım edip hem biraz Reputation kazanmayı hemde büyük sevaba girmeyi istemez misiniz ya ?
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 19-07-05, 19:59 #5
gReJua gReJua ç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

Felix kardeş ben dediklerini yaparken PHP installer da hata çıktı ya. IIS midir nedir onda sorun varmış. Manually Configure et diyo. Nasıl configure etmem gerek?
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 19-07-05, 20:17 #6
Felix Felix ç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

gReJua ilk sorun için :
htdocs klasörüne gir bir metin belgesi aç ve içine :
<?php
echo phpinfo();
?>
yaz kaydet. Sonra da belgenin adını index uzantısını da php olarak değiştir. Şimdi de Web tarayıcını aç ve http://localhost/index.php yaz gir. Eğer hata veriyorsa phpyi kuramadın demektir...

Şimdi de 2. sorunun cvbını verim. İyi hatırlattın orda unutmuşum söylemeyi. Installerın sonlarına doğru bir sürü sunucu listelenecek. Sen bunların içlerinden Apache yi seçeceksin. Son dedikten sonra, apacheyi ayarlayamadığını söyeleyecek, bu hata önemli değil. Sen orda ISS yi seçtiğin için o tür bir hata ile karşılaştın

Ayrıca bu soruların yeri bu konu değil. Php hakkındaki sorularını sorabilmen için ayrı bir başlık var zaten.
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 19-07-05, 20:24 #7
gReJua gReJua ç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

Ya başınızı ağrıttım biliyorum ama sebeplerini anlatmaya çalıştım işte. Son birşey. IIS'i de halletim. Şimdi son dediğin birşeye takıldım. Bende Dreamweaver MX 2004 var ve PHP Scriptle hazırlanmış şeyler oto. olarak orada açılıyo. Yine orada açıldı ve password lu yazı 3 tane değil sadece 1 tane var. ? Ne yapmalıyım? Allah aşkına bir el uzatıverin kardeşlerim.

Felix kardeş ben yaptım . localhost sitesinden direk php yi çekmeye çalışıyo bilg. Doru mu yapmışım

Mesajı son düzenleyen gReJua ( 19-07-05 - 20:35 )
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 23-07-05, 03:13 #8
Felix Felix ç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

Sunucun açık mı değil mi kontrol et. Eğer açıkça ve .php uzantılı dosyayı indirmiye çalışıyorsa sunucu ayarlarını kontrol et. Eğer ayarlar da tamsa, sunucuyu kaldır ve baştan kur.
Tek şifre isteyen yer varsa, oraya gir şifreni...
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 24-07-05, 00:57 #9
TaNKaDO TaNKaDO ç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

yaw kardeş mysql kurulmuyor. Setupa basıyorum yükleme seçenekleri gibi bazı şeyleri açıklayan birşey açılıyor tamam diyorum başka bişey gelmiyor..
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 24-07-05, 21:38 #10
War_Bird War_Bird ç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

istediğim zaman apache server'ı kapatıp iis 6 yı çalıştırabilirmiyim ?
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 25-07-05, 03:03 #11
Felix Felix ç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

@ TaNKaDO
bilgisayarında bi problem olabilir. Windows Xp Pro ile denedim ve şu an hepsi kurulu bende.
@ War_Bird
apache sunucunu istediğin zaman kapatabilir, tekrar başlatabilirsin.
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 26-07-05, 23:25 #12
mbrain mbrain ç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

[EDITED]
sebep : bu sorunun yeri burası değil!

Mesajı son düzenleyen Felix ( 27-07-05 - 01:24 )
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 08-08-05, 00:33 #13
BTA_PASA BTA_PASA ç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

l]tfen yardim edin bana, local hosta girince, access deneid diyor, ve yaninda da no password yaziyo. nasil cozebilirim bu sorunu
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 08-08-05, 00:45 #14
uozgu uozgu ç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

Hepsinin birleştirilmiş olduğu bi paket var boşa uğraşmayın apache2triad
apache2triad.sourceforge.net
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 08-08-05, 02:58 #15
Felix Felix ç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

uozgu, yazdığın saygısızlık olmuyor mu!
1 sayfa ben kurulumları anlatmışım ve sen sanki bunların tümü aptalcaymış gibi boşa uğraşmayın diyorsun. Yazımın başında da belirttim hazır kurulum yapan programlardan 2 tanesinin adını(easyphp ve phptriad)
soruya cevap vereceksen adam gibi cevap yaz!!
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 08-08-05, 10:22 #16
BTA_PASA BTA_PASA ç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

ricaam bana yardimci olurmusunuz

local hosta giremiyorum, girince access deneid diyor, ve yaninda da no password yaziyo. nasil cozebilirim bu sorunu
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 10-08-05, 08:08 #17
War_Bird War_Bird ç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

sorunu çözdüm gerek yok editledim o yüzden
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 11-08-05, 15:43 #18
Felix Felix ç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

BTA_PASA, sunucu olarak apache mi kurulu ?
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 13-08-05, 21:35 #19
BTA_PASA BTA_PASA ç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

evet apache kurulu, ayni ilk sayfada soyledigin gibi yaptim
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Eski 15-08-05, 18:06 #20
Daywalker06 Daywalker06 çevrimdışı
Varsayılan Cvp: Php + MySQL + Apache + Phpmyadmin kurulumu

dostum ben yaptım takır takır çalışıyor ama localhost ta ben bunu int. upload ettim ve mysql yok dedi bana ne yapmam lazım.
Şimdiden Teşkür....
  Alıntı Yaparak CevaplaAlıntı Yaparak Cevapla
Cevapla

Bu konunun kısa yolunu aşağıdaki sitelere ekleyebilirsiniz

Konu Araçları

Gönderme Kuralları
Yeni konu açamazsınız
Cevap yazamazsınız
Dosya gönderemezsiniz
Mesajlarınızı düzenleyemezsiniz

BB code is Açık
Smiley Açık
[IMG] kodu Açık
HTML kodu Kapalı



Tüm saatler GMT +3. Şuan saat: 22:28
(Türkiye için artık GMT +3 seçilmelidir.)

 
5651 sayılı yasaya göre forumumuzdaki mesajlardan doğabilecek her türlü sorumluluk yazan kullanıcılara aittir. Şikayet Mailimiz. İçerik, Yer Sağlayıcı Bilgilerimiz.